Essential Tools I Recommend
I believe a good wrist watch repair set should include a few key items:
- Case opener: I use this to safely open the back of the watch.
- Spring bar tool: This helps me remove and install watch straps without damage.
- Precision screwdrivers: I need these for tiny screws inside the watch.
- Watch hand remover and setter: These are useful when I work on the dial and hands.
- Pin remover and link remover: I use these to adjust metal bracelets.
- Magnifier or loupe: This helps me see small parts clearly.
- Cleaning cloth and dust blower: I use these to keep the watch clean during repairs.

Compatibility With Different Watch Types
Not every tool works for every watch. I make sure the tools I buy can handle the types of watches I own, whether they are quartz, automatic, digital, or luxury models. Some watches need extra care, especially if they are water-resistant or have delicate case backs.
